ABCD is a cyclic quadrilateral. A circle passing through A and B meet AD and BC in points E and F respectively prove that EF is parallel to DC.

ABFE is a cyclic quadrilateral.
Opposite angles of a cyclic quadrilateral are supplementary.
x + y = 180°
Also,
x + z = 180°
x + y = x + z
y = z
As these are corresponding angles EF is parallel to DC.
